Bio and experience
Anna Baluch writes about a variety of personal finance topics including mortgages, debt management, student loans, personal loans, and more. Her work can be found on media outlets like The Balance, Freedom Debt Relief, Lending Tree, Credit Karma, NAV, and RateGenius.

Prior to freelance writing, Anna worked in SEO and affiliate marketing for a large home improvement company. When she’s not typing away on her computer in sunny Hudson, OH, she can be found working out, volunteering, trying new restaurants, and hanging out with her husband and daughter.
